xref: /haiku/src/system/kernel/disk_device_manager/Jamfile (revision fc7456e9b1ec38c941134ed6d01c438cf289381e)
1SubDir HAIKU_TOP src system kernel disk_device_manager ;
2
3SEARCH_SOURCE += [ FDirName $(HAIKU_TOP) src kits storage disk_device ] ;
4	# DiskDeviceTypes.cpp
5
6UsePrivateHeaders [ FDirName kernel disk_device_manager ] ;
7UsePrivateHeaders [ FDirName kernel ] ;
8UsePrivateHeaders [ FDirName kernel fs ] ;
9UsePrivateHeaders [ FDirName kernel util ] ;
10UsePrivateSystemHeaders ;
11UsePrivateHeaders shared ;
12UsePrivateHeaders storage ;
13
14KernelMergeObject kernel_disk_device_manager.o :
15	ddm_userland_interface.cpp
16	disk_device_manager.cpp
17	KDiskDevice.cpp
18	KDiskDeviceManager.cpp
19	KFileDiskDevice.cpp
20	KDiskSystem.cpp
21	KFileSystem.cpp
22	KPartition.cpp
23	KPartitioningSystem.cpp
24	KPartitionListener.cpp
25	KPartitionVisitor.cpp
26	UserDataWriter.cpp
27
28	# disk device types
29	DiskDeviceTypes.cpp
30
31	: $(TARGET_KERNEL_PIC_CCFLAGS)
32;
33
34